The least expensive sinks today are stainless steel as well as pushed steel. The reduced price stainless and also journalism steel are additionally called "apartment or condo" quality. They call them this due to the fact that home proprietors, searching for the most affordable prices tend to utilize these items. If you're on a budget and also your family members are not hefty individuals of the kitchen sink, these might be an eye-catching option to a lot more pricey products. Know though that journalism steel sink commonly has actually a painted surface area that scrapes as well as chips conveniently. These sinks will have a tendency to look old and also out-of-date promptly as a result of the finish used. The stainless additionally scratches conveniently however if looked after correctly, it will certainly remain to look appropriate. Cheaper stainless-steel sinks often tend to be made of thinner product which means that water being encountered them as well as the garbage disposal will certainly appear a whole lot louder on these less expensive models. These sinks are available in rimless and top installed versions.
A precise upgrade to these products is the cast iron kitchen area sink. These sinks are made from casted steel them finished with a porcelain material giving them a deep as well as lovely glow. The finish is long wearing and also with a little occasional shaving, can look excellent for many years. They come in a variety of colors and can be bought in undercounter mounting or top installing designs. These kitchen sinks nonetheless are heavy as well as a lot more tough to install so unless you are very handy as well as have experience with these sinks, you will certainly need a professional for installment.
Another sink material that appears to be obtaining in popularity is the solid surface type material These are a resilient material created into a kitchen sink and tend to be more of a matte surface. This kind of sink material goes especially well with more all-natural coatings in your cooking area. Although not as popular as cast-iron, these composite kitchen area sinks are quickly getting a solid following.

Select Your Kitchen Wash Basin Design Based on Its Configuration
The kitchen sink has ceased to be a single-basin entity — today, it comes in a variety of configurations, each suited to a different multitasking style. Single-basin sinks are most common because they allow you to wash plenty of large-sized utensils at once. This type of kitchen sink design suits nearly any kind of kitchen.
The kitchen double sink design sink has two basins and allows you to prep for cooking and wash up in the same space. A similar look can be achieved with offset kitchen sink designs where one basin is slightly smaller than the other. These are better for smaller kitchens, where countertop space may be scarce.
Similarly, the half-and-half kitchen wash basin design with two equal-sized basins can accommodate a lot more utensils and free up space. This is ideal for homes that tend to entertain more or simply use a lot more dishes.
Pick Out Your Preferred Shape for the Kitchen Basin Design
You might not be installing a fancy marble sink, but the shape of your kitchen basin design still matters. When deciding on how to choose a sink for the kitchen, many homeowners find that sinks with rounded edges are easier to clean. This is because dirt and food don’t get stuck in rounded corners unlike corners with defined edges.
A modern kitchen sink design can hit two birds with one stone by displaying crisp top edges and rounded bottom corners. Here, you get the benefit of a neat design along with functional utility as well. A modern kitchen sink design, combined with an attached drainboard, is the ideal choice for homes of any kind. However, ensure you have enough countertop space to fit it!
Zone In on the Right Material
Stainless steel is everyone’s go-to when it comes to choosing a sink. It’s durable, long-lasting and virtually indestructible. If you have hard water coming out of your taps, you’ll likely see water stains forming but that won’t affect the use of the sink much.
Porcelain sinks sit better in vintage-style kitchens or those channelling a farmhouse aesthetic. Beware of chipping though! Stone and granite are also aesthetically pleasing choices but they can prove to be expensive and high maintenance in the long run.
Kitchen Sink Accessories Can Make or Break the Utility of Your Sink
When it comes to kitchen sink accessories, taps are probably the first thing that comes to mind. Though it may seem like an easy enough decision style-wise, they can make or break your experience. This is because the placement and design of your kitchen sink accessories can hinder the functionality of the space.
Even if you go for the classic two-knob tap, consider installing an extendable spray or shower arm — this will help clean out far corners of the sink and fill large pots easily.
